  • Hi,

    called them, was given no option to apply on the phone but the callcentre bod immediately knew what I was talking about (£25 deal) and was very forthcoming about how it could be exploited!

    She's sending the application form to me but did stress that there is no reference to the code on the forms. Apparently, during the telephone call she logs the promotional code with the address details you provide. Nonetheless assuming the smallprint looks OK I'll be sure to write on the promo code to the form regardless.
